Compressão de Imagens WebP: O Guia Completo para Otimização Web Moderna
WebP representa o futuro da otimização de imagens na web, oferecendo eficiência de compressão superior em comparação com formatos tradicionais como JPEG e PNG. Desenvolvido pelo Google, o WebP proporciona qualidade de imagem excepcional com tamanhos de arquivo significativamente menores, tornando-se essencial para a otimização de desempenho web moderna. Este guia abrangente explora técnicas avançadas de compressão WebP para ajudá-lo a alcançar resultados ideais em seus projetos web.
Entendendo a Tecnologia WebP
O que Torna o WebP Superior
O WebP utiliza algoritmos de compressão avançados que combinam o melhor dos métodos de compressão com e sem perdas. Diferente dos formatos tradicionais, o WebP suporta:
Algoritmos de Compressão Avançados: O WebP usa codificação preditiva, codificação de entropia e técnicas avançadas de quantização que alcançam 25-35% melhor compressão que o JPEG.
Suporte a Transparência: Diferente do JPEG, o WebP suporta canais alfa com compressão eficiente, frequentemente gerando arquivos menores que o PNG.
Capacidade de Animação: O WebP pode lidar com imagens animadas de forma mais eficiente que o GIF, reduzindo o tamanho do arquivo em até 64%.
Modo Sem Perdas: A compressão sem perdas do WebP normalmente gera arquivos 26% menores que o PNG mantendo qualidade de imagem idêntica.
Modos de Compressão WebP
O WebP oferece múltiplos modos de compressão para diferentes necessidades de otimização:
Compressão com Perdas: Ideal para imagens fotográficas onde uma leve perda de qualidade é aceitável para grande redução de tamanho.
Compressão Sem Perdas: Perfeito para gráficos, logos e imagens onde cada pixel deve ser preservado exatamente.
Quase Sem Perdas: Uma abordagem híbrida que permite perda mínima de qualidade para melhor compressão que o modo sem perdas puro.
Estratégias de Otimização de Compressão WebP
Configurações de Qualidade e Configuração
As configurações de qualidade do WebP funcionam de forma diferente do JPEG, exigindo abordagens específicas de otimização:
Faixa de Qualidade 80-100: Excelente para fotografia de alta qualidade e imagens profissionais
Faixa de Qualidade 60-80: Equilíbrio ideal para a maioria do conteúdo web
Faixa de Qualidade 40-60: Boa compressão para miniaturas e conteúdo secundário
Faixa de Qualidade 20-40: Máxima compressão para situações onde a largura de banda é crítica
Parâmetros Avançados do WebP
O WebP oferece parâmetros sofisticados para ajuste fino da compressão:
Parâmetro Method: Controla o equilíbrio entre velocidade de codificação e tamanho do arquivo (faixa 0-6)
Tamanho Alvo: Permite especificar tamanhos exatos de arquivo para otimização consistente
Força do Filtro: Ajusta o filtro de deblocking para reduzir artefatos de compressão
Pré-processamento: Habilita várias opções de pré-processamento para melhorar a eficiência da compressão
Otimização Específica por Formato
Convertendo de JPEG para WebP
Ao converter imagens JPEG para WebP:
- Comece com configurações de qualidade 10-15 pontos abaixo do JPEG original
- Habilite o pré-processamento para melhor compressão de conteúdo fotográfico
- Use method 4-6 para eficiência ótima de compressão
- Considere o modo quase sem perdas para imagens críticas
Convertendo de PNG para WebP
A conversão de PNG para WebP requer estratégias diferentes:
- Use o modo sem perdas para gráficos com bordas nítidas
- Habilite a preservação exata da transparência
- Otimize para imagens com paletas de cores limitadas
- Considere o modo com perdas para PNGs fotográficos
Otimizando WebP Animado
A otimização de WebP animado envolve técnicas especializadas:
- Equilibre a taxa de quadros com os requisitos de tamanho do arquivo
- Use otimização de keyframe para melhor compressão
- Considere reduzir a profundidade de cor para conteúdo animado
- Implemente diferenciação de quadros para compressão eficiente
Compatibilidade de Navegadores e Implementação
Suporte a Navegadores WebP
O WebP possui amplo suporte em navegadores, com mais de 95% dos navegadores modernos suportando o formato:
Suporte Total: Chrome, Firefox, Safari (14+), Edge, Opera
Suporte Parcial: Internet Explorer (com polyfills)
Suporte Mobile: Safari iOS (14+), Chrome Android, Samsung Internet
Estratégias de Progressive Enhancement
Implemente o WebP com suporte a fallback para máxima compatibilidade:
Método do Elemento Picture: Use o elemento picture do HTML5 com múltiplos formatos de fonte
Detecção no Lado do Servidor: Detecte suporte a WebP e sirva os formatos apropriados
Detecção via JavaScript: Use detecção de recursos para carregar formatos de imagem ideais
Content Delivery Network: Aproveite a otimização automática de formato do CDN
Melhores Práticas de Implementação
Entrega Responsiva de WebP: Sirva diferentes qualidades de WebP com base nas capacidades do dispositivo e velocidade de conexão.
Integração com Lazy Loading: Combine a otimização WebP com lazy loading para máximo benefício de desempenho.
Estratégias de Cache: Implemente cabeçalhos de cache adequados para imagens WebP otimizadas.
WebP para Diferentes Tipos de Conteúdo
Fotografia e Conteúdo Visual
O WebP se destaca na otimização de conteúdo fotográfico:
- Arquivos 25-35% menores que JPEG com qualidade equivalente
- Preserva detalhes finos e gradientes de forma eficaz
- Otimize para diferentes contextos de visualização (desktop vs mobile)
- Equilibre compressão com requisitos de qualidade visual
Gráficos e Ilustrações
Para gráficos e ilustrações, o WebP oferece vantagens únicas:
- Compressão sem perdas para gráficos perfeitos em pixel
- Manipulação eficiente de imagens com paletas de cores limitadas
- Compressão superior para imagens com transparência
- Resultados ideais para logos e ativos de marca
Imagens de Produtos de E-commerce
A otimização WebP para e-commerce traz benefícios significativos:
- Carregamento mais rápido de páginas de produtos
- Melhor experiência de compra mobile
- Redução de custos de largura de banda
- Melhores rankings em mecanismos de busca
Conteúdo para Redes Sociais e Marketing
Conteúdo de redes sociais se beneficia da otimização WebP:
- Carregamento mais rápido de imagens em plataformas sociais
- Menor uso de dados para usuários mobile
- Maior engajamento devido à velocidade de carregamento
- Qualidade consistente em diferentes dispositivos
Técnicas Avançadas de Otimização WebP
Workflows Automatizados de WebP
Implemente otimização WebP automatizada no seu fluxo de desenvolvimento:
Integração no Processo de Build: Converta e otimize imagens automaticamente durante o build
Sistemas de Gerenciamento de Conteúdo: Integre conversão WebP em fluxos de trabalho de CMS
Otimização Baseada em API: Use APIs de otimização de imagens para conversão dinâmica
Processamento em Lote: Otimize bibliotecas de imagens existentes em massa
Avaliação de Qualidade WebP
Avalie a qualidade da compressão WebP usando múltiplas métricas:
Comparação Visual: Comparação lado a lado com imagens originais
Análise SSIM: Índice de similaridade estrutural para medição objetiva de qualidade
Análise de Tamanho de Arquivo: Compare taxas de compressão em diferentes configurações
Desempenho de Carregamento: Meça melhorias reais no tempo de carregamento
Monitoramento de Desempenho
Acompanhe o desempenho da implementação WebP:
Core Web Vitals: Monitore o impacto nas métricas LCP, FID e CLS
Page Speed Insights: Use as ferramentas do Google para medir a eficácia da otimização
Monitoramento Real de Usuários: Acompanhe melhorias reais na experiência do usuário
Rastreamento de Conversão: Monitore o impacto nas métricas de negócios
Ferramentas e Recursos de Compressão WebP
Ferramentas de Linha de Comando
cwebp: Codificador WebP oficial do Google com opções abrangentes
dwebp: Decodificador WebP para conversão de formatos
webpmux: Ferramenta para manipulação de containers WebP
gif2webp: Ferramenta especializada para conversão de GIF para WebP
Conversores WebP Online
Ferramentas online oferecem conversão WebP conveniente:
- Conversão baseada em navegador para testes rápidos
- Capacidade de processamento em lote
- Recursos de comparação de qualidade
- Otimização de download para uso web
Integração no Desenvolvimento
Bibliotecas Node.js: imagemin-webp, sharp e outras bibliotecas de processamento
Ferramentas de Build: Plugins Webpack, Gulp e Grunt para otimização automatizada
Content Delivery Networks: Entrega automática de WebP via serviços de CDN
Plugins WordPress: Diversos plugins para conversão automática para WebP
Benefícios de SEO e Desempenho
Otimização para Mecanismos de Busca
A otimização WebP contribui para o sucesso em SEO:
Fator de Ranking de Velocidade de Página: Tempos de carregamento mais rápidos melhoram o ranking
Core Web Vitals: WebP ajuda a alcançar melhores métricas de desempenho
Indexação Mobile-First: Desempenho mobile otimizado com arquivos menores
Sinais de Experiência do Usuário: Melhores métricas de engajamento devido ao carregamento mais rápido
Métricas de Desempenho Web
O WebP proporciona melhorias mensuráveis de desempenho:
Redução de Largura de Banda: Redução de 25-35% na transferência de dados
Velocidade de Carregamento: Renderização de imagens e conclusão de página mais rápidas
Desempenho Mobile: Melhorias significativas em conexões lentas
Carga do Servidor: Menor uso de largura de banda e recursos do servidor
Futuro do WebP e Formatos de Próxima Geração
Evolução do WebP
O WebP continua evoluindo com novos recursos:
WebP2: Próxima geração do WebP com compressão ainda melhor
Compressão Aprimorada por IA: Técnicas de otimização com aprendizado de máquina
Carregamento Progressivo: Capacidades aprimoradas de renderização progressiva
Espaços de Cor Estendidos: Suporte para gamas de cores mais amplas
Adoção pela Indústria
A adoção do WebP continua crescendo:
Sistemas de Gerenciamento de Conteúdo: Suporte nativo ao WebP cada vez maior
Plataformas de E-commerce: Integração nas principais plataformas de compras
Redes Sociais: Otimização WebP específica para cada plataforma
Content Delivery Networks: Suporte universal ao WebP
Checklist de Implementação
Avaliação Pré-Implementação
Antes de implementar a otimização WebP:
- Audite as Imagens Atuais: Analise os formatos e tamanhos de imagem existentes
- Análise de Navegadores: Revise o suporte de navegador do seu público
- Linha de Base de Desempenho: Estabeleça métricas atuais de tempo de carregamento
- Revisão de Infraestrutura: Garanta suporte a WebP no servidor e CDN
Etapas de Implementação
Fase 1: Implemente WebP para novo conteúdo com suporte a fallback
Fase 2: Converta imagens de alto tráfego existentes para WebP
Fase 3: Otimize as configurações do WebP com base em dados de desempenho
Fase 4: Monitore e refine as estratégias de otimização
Conclusão
A compressão de imagens WebP representa um avanço significativo na tecnologia de otimização web. Ao implementar o WebP com estratégias de fallback adequadas, você pode obter melhorias substanciais em velocidade de carregamento, experiência do usuário e rankings em mecanismos de busca. A eficiência superior de compressão do formato, combinada com amplo suporte de navegadores, faz dele uma ferramenta essencial para o desenvolvimento web moderno.
O sucesso com WebP exige compreensão de suas características únicas de compressão, estratégias de implementação adequadas e otimização contínua baseada em dados de desempenho. À medida que os padrões web evoluem para entrega de imagens mais rápida e eficiente, o WebP fornece a base para otimização de imagens pronta para o futuro.
O monitoramento e o refinamento regulares da sua implementação WebP garantirão que você maximize os benefícios deste formato poderoso, mantendo compatibilidade e experiência ideal do usuário em todos os dispositivos e navegadores.
